HomeMy Public PortalAbout08-24-1956 5 OFFICE OF THE BOARD OF PUBLIC WORKS AND SAFETY, RICHMOND, INDIANA . FRIDAY, AUGUST 24, 1956 The Board of Public Works and Safety of the City of Richmond, Indiana, met in regular session in its office in the City Hall in said City, Firday, August 24, 1956, at the hour of 8:00 o'clock A.M. (CST). Mr. Cecere presiding with the' following member being present: Mr. Deuker. Mr. Wilson being absent. The following business was had, to-wit: On motion duly made, seconded and carried, the minutes of the previous meeting were dispensed with. IIIThe Junior Womens Club of Richmond was given unanimous approval to use the Jaycee booth in front of the old Second National Bank for the sale of tickets for an Antique Show to be held October 5, 6 and 7. The booth will be used for sale of tickets on September 21, 22, 28 and 29. Mr. Ed. Kettler, 1127 NW 5th Street, appeared before the Board and asked about the status of the proposed sewer extension on N.W. 5th Street. He was advised that there would be a hearing on the sewer in two or three weeks and that residents kould be notified by card of the hearing date. , Carol Porter, Porter Poster Service, appeared and asked if the Board had reached a decision regarding renting him space at the west end of the 20th Century Bridge for erection of a billboard. He was advised that the Board had not reached a formal decision', but the Board would do so within a week and advise him of its decision. City Engineer Deuker moved to allow curb cuts at 901 North "E" Street and on Elm Place for the Adam H. Bartel Company parking lot. City Attorney Cecere seconded this motion. The Clerk presented the following complaint from Council: That there are leaks in the water main inSouth 5th Street where the Street Department is repairing the street. The City Engineer reported that the Street Commissioner was aware of this and was work- ing with the Richmond Water Works to eliminate this condition. City Engineer Deuker reported that the utilities and the Street Department had been advised of the action of the Board regarding the work to be done on South 3rd Street in III order to allow angle parking on the west side of the Court House. City Engineer Deuker reported that work would begin on the south 12th Street Parking Lot (Garfield School Lot) in the very near future. City Engineer Deuker said he had contacted the State Highway Department again about the materials for the stop light at North 10th and "J" Street and had been told the materials would be shipped this week. The Clerk was told to contact the Jaycees and ask that they remove the booth in front of the old Second National Bank Building. There being no further -business presented on motion duly made, seconded and carried, the meeting adjourned.
